    Get Shorty (2017) loosely based upon Elmore Leanord’s book. A tv series starring Chris O’Dowd and Ray Romano not the awful John Travolta movie.

    https://www.imdb.com/title/tt5761496/

    Just binged watched all series 1. Ray Romano plays the seedy producer and Chris O’Dowd the gangster trying to break in to pictures. Compulsive viewing.

    Series 2 starts in August.

    Path of Blood

    From Wikipedia;

    Path of Blood is a 2018 British documentary film directed by Jonathan Hacker and sourced from several hundred hours of Al Qaeda footage captured by Saudi Arabian security services.


    Path of Blood is an archive-driven picture told in the present tense. The film explores the battle between Al Qaeda and the security services in Saudi Arabia between 2003 and 2009 during which during which Al Qaeda in the Kingdom were successful in carrying out a number of terrorist atrocities against various government and civilian targets.
